On today’s episode, Sarene chats with emotional abuse survivor and licensed clinical social worker Nina Batista. Nina and I discuss the unfortunate truth about mental health professionals, which is that not every therapist is trained in emotional and narcissistic abuse treatment. Nina, however, has undergone several trainings in these areas, and shares new developments and insights in the understanding of narcissistic abuse.

If you are a victim of emotional abuse and need help, please call or text the Suicide and Crisis Hotline at 988. Or, call the National Domestic Violence Hotline at 1-800-799-7233. You can also text START to 88788, or visit thehotline.org
